Ihre Festplatte ist das Herzstück Ihres Computers. Sie speichert all Ihre wertvollen Daten – von wichtigen Dokumenten über unersetzliche Fotos bis hin zu Ihrem gesamten Betriebssystem. Doch wie bei jedem mechanischen Bauteil unterliegt auch eine Festplatte Verschleiß und kann unerwartet den Geist aufgeben. Ein plötzlicher Datenverlust ist nicht nur ärgerlich, sondern kann in vielen Fällen auch eine Katastrophe bedeuten. Glücklicherweise gibt es Wege, die Gesundheit Ihrer Festplatte proaktiv zu überwachen und drohende Probleme frühzeitig zu erkennen. Und genau hier kommt ein unscheinbarer, aber unglaublich mächtiger Helfer ins Spiel: Puppy Linux.
In diesem umfassenden Leitfaden zeigen wir Ihnen, wie Sie mit Puppy Linux einen detaillierten Festplatten-Test durchführen können. Egal, ob Sie ein Technik-Neuling oder ein erfahrener Anwender sind, diese Schritt-für-Schritt-Anleitung ist so gestaltet, dass sie jeder verstehen und anwenden kann. Machen Sie sich bereit, Ihrem System auf den Zahn zu fühlen und Ihre Daten zu schützen!
Warum ist ein regelmäßiger Festplatten-Test so wichtig?
Stellen Sie sich vor, Sie arbeiten monatelang an einem wichtigen Projekt, und plötzlich ist alles weg. Oder Ihre schönsten Urlaubserinnerungen verschwinden spurlos. Dies sind Horrorszenarien, die durch einen Festplattenausfall Realität werden können. Festplatten senden oft Warnsignale, bevor sie endgültig den Dienst quittieren. Diese Signale zu ignorieren, ist wie mit leuchtender Motorkontrollleuchte weiterzufahren – irgendwann bleibt man liegen.
Ein regelmäßiger Gesundheitscheck Ihrer Festplatte hilft Ihnen:
- Datenverlust vorbeugen: Erkennen Sie defekte Sektoren oder andere Anomalien, bevor sie kritisch werden.
- Systemstabilität erhöhen: Eine kranke Festplatte kann zu Abstürzen, langsamer Performance und Dateikorruption führen.
- Rechtzeitig handeln: Sie haben genügend Zeit, Ihre Daten zu sichern und eine Ersatzfestplatte zu beschaffen, bevor der Ernstfall eintritt.
- Performance optimieren: Manchmal können Festplattenprobleme auch die allgemeine Geschwindigkeit Ihres Systems beeinträchtigen.
Warum Puppy Linux der ideale Helfer ist
Es gibt viele Tools zur Festplattendiagnose, aber Puppy Linux sticht aus mehreren Gründen hervor:
- Live-System: Puppy Linux läuft komplett von einem USB-Stick oder einer CD/DVD im RAM Ihres Computers. Das bedeutet, es muss nicht auf Ihrer Hauptfestplatte installiert werden und kann diese somit ungestört und vollständig testen, ohne von einem laufenden Betriebssystem behindert zu werden.
- Klein und schnell: Die Distribution ist winzig, bootet blitzschnell und ist auch auf älterer Hardware lauffähig.
- Umfassende Tools: Es bringt bereits viele der notwendigen Dienstprogramme für die Festplattendiagnose mit oder ermöglicht deren einfache Installation.
- Benutzerfreundlich: Trotz seiner leistungsstarken Funktionen ist Puppy Linux für seine einfache Bedienung bekannt.
- Kostenlos und Open Source: Sie können Puppy Linux völlig kostenlos nutzen und anpassen.
Kurz gesagt: Puppy Linux ist Ihr Schweizer Taschenmesser für die PC Wartung und Systemdiagnose, besonders wenn es um Ihre Festplatte geht.
Vorbereitung: Was Sie brauchen, bevor es losgeht
Bevor wir in die Tiefen Ihrer Festplatte eintauchen, stellen Sie sicher, dass Sie die folgenden Dinge zur Hand haben:
- Ein Puppy Linux ISO-Image: Laden Sie die neueste Version von der offiziellen Puppy Linux Website (puppylinux.com) herunter. Wählen Sie eine Version, die zu Ihrer Hardware passt (z.B. 32-bit für ältere CPUs, 64-bit für neuere).
- Einen USB-Stick (min. 1 GB) oder eine leere CD/DVD: Dies wird Ihr Boot-Medium sein. Ein USB-Stick ist in der Regel praktischer und schneller.
- Ein zweiter funktionierender Computer (optional, aber empfohlen): Diesen benötigen Sie, um das Puppy Linux ISO auf den USB-Stick oder die CD/DVD zu brennen. Wenn Ihr Hauptsystem noch läuft, können Sie dies natürlich auch dort tun.
- Ein Tool zum Erstellen eines bootfähigen Mediums: Für USB-Sticks empfehlen wir Tools wie Rufus (Windows), Etcher (Windows, macOS, Linux) oder dd (Linux). Für CDs/DVDs reicht die Brennfunktion Ihres Betriebssystems.
Schritt 1: Bootfähiges Puppy Linux Medium erstellen
Laden Sie das Puppy Linux ISO herunter und brennen Sie es auf Ihr gewähltes Medium:
- Für USB-Stick (Empfohlen):
- Laden Sie ein Tool wie Rufus oder Etcher herunter und installieren Sie es.
- Starten Sie das Tool, wählen Sie Ihr heruntergeladenes Puppy Linux ISO-Image aus und dann Ihren USB-Stick als Ziel.
- Stellen Sie sicher, dass Sie den richtigen USB-Stick ausgewählt haben, da alle Daten darauf gelöscht werden!
- Klicken Sie auf „Start” oder „Flash”, um den Prozess zu beginnen. Dies kann einige Minuten dauern.
- Für CD/DVD:
- Legen Sie eine leere CD oder DVD in Ihr Laufwerk ein.
- Klicken Sie unter Windows mit der rechten Maustaste auf die ISO-Datei und wählen Sie „Datenträgerabbild brennen”. Folgen Sie den Anweisungen.
- Unter macOS können Sie das Festplatten-Dienstprogramm verwenden oder ebenfalls einen Rechtsklick auf die ISO-Datei machen und „Image auf Datenträger brennen” wählen.
Der große Test: Booten und Festplatten identifizieren
Nachdem Ihr bootfähiges Medium bereit ist, können wir mit dem eigentlichen Festplatten-Test beginnen.
Schritt 2: Von Puppy Linux booten
- Stecken Sie den vorbereiteten USB-Stick ein (oder legen Sie die CD/DVD ein) in den Computer, dessen Festplatte Sie testen möchten.
- Starten Sie den Computer neu.
- Während des Startvorgangs müssen Sie das Boot-Menü aufrufen, um von Ihrem USB-Stick/CD zu booten. Die Taste dafür variiert je nach Computerhersteller (häufig sind es F2, F10, F12, Entf oder Esc). Halten Sie Ausschau nach Meldungen wie „Press F12 for Boot Menu” oder „Press DEL to enter Setup”.
- Wählen Sie im Boot-Menü Ihren USB-Stick oder Ihr CD/DVD-Laufwerk aus und bestätigen Sie.
- Puppy Linux sollte nun starten. Es kann ein paar Bildschirme mit Optionen geben, die Sie normalerweise mit den Standardeinstellungen überspringen können. Am Ende landen Sie auf dem Desktop von Puppy Linux.
Puppy Linux läuft jetzt vollständig im Arbeitsspeicher Ihres Computers. Ihre interne Festplatte bleibt unberührt, was für eine saubere und sichere Diagnose entscheidend ist.
Schritt 3: Ihre Festplatten identifizieren
Bevor wir Tools anwenden können, müssen wir wissen, wie unsere Festplatte im System benannt ist. In Linux werden Festplatten typischerweise als `/dev/sda`, `/dev/sdb` usw. bezeichnet, wobei `/dev/sda` meist die erste Festplatte ist.
Sie können Ihre Festplatten auf verschiedene Weisen identifizieren:
- Über die Kommandozeile (Empfohlen):
- Öffnen Sie ein Terminalfenster (meist ein Icon auf dem Desktop oder im Menü unter „System” -> „Rxvt”).
- Geben Sie den Befehl ein:
lsblk
oderfdisk -l
(für detailliertere Informationen). - Sie sehen eine Liste Ihrer Speichergeräte. Achten Sie auf Einträge wie `/dev/sda`, `/dev/sdb` und deren Größen, um Ihre Hauptfestplatte zu identifizieren. Externe USB-Laufwerke werden ebenfalls angezeigt, passen Sie auf, dass Sie die richtige Platte wählen.
- Über ein grafisches Tool (falls vorhanden):
- Puppy Linux bringt oft grafische Tools mit, wie zum Beispiel GParted (Partition Editor) oder ein spezifisches „PDisk” Utility. Suchen Sie im Menü unter „System” oder „Disk” danach.
- Diese Tools zeigen Ihnen eine grafische Übersicht Ihrer Festplatten und deren Partitionen, was die Identifizierung erleichtern kann.
Merken Sie sich den Namen Ihrer Festplatte (z.B. `/dev/sda`). Diesen werden wir für die folgenden Tests verwenden.
Der umfassende Festplatten-Test: SMART-Werte und Bad Blocks
Jetzt kommen wir zu den Kernstücken des Festplatten-Gesundheitschecks: dem Auslesen der SMART-Daten und der Suche nach defekten Sektoren (Bad Blocks).
Schritt 4: SMART-Daten auslesen mit smartctl
SMART (Self-Monitoring, Analysis and Reporting Technology) ist ein Überwachungssystem, das in den meisten modernen Festplatten und SSDs integriert ist. Es sammelt Daten über verschiedene Attribute wie Temperatur, Fehlerquoten, Neuzuweisungen von Sektoren und mehr. Ein Blick auf diese Daten kann frühzeitig auf drohende Ausfälle hindeuten.
- Öffnen Sie erneut ein Terminalfenster.
- Der Befehl
smartctl
ist in Puppy Linux oft bereits vorinstalliert (Teil dersmartmontools
). Falls nicht, können Sie es über das Puppy Package Manager installieren (Suchen Sie nach „smartmontools”). - Geben Sie den folgenden Befehl ein (ersetzen Sie `/dev/sda` durch den Namen Ihrer Festplatte):
smartctl -a /dev/sda
Der Parameter
-a
steht für „all” und zeigt alle verfügbaren SMART-Informationen an. - Analysieren Sie die Ausgabe. Achten Sie besonders auf die Zeilen, die „FAILING_NOW” oder „PRE-FAIL” anzeigen. Wichtige Attribute sind unter anderem:
Reallocated_Sector_Ct
(Anzahl der neu zugewiesenen Sektoren): Ein Anstieg deutet auf physikalische Defekte hin.Current_Pending_Sector_Ct
(Anzahl der Kandidaten für Neuzuweisung): Diese Sektoren konnten nicht gelesen werden und warten auf eine Neuzuweisung.Offline_Uncorrectable
(Anzahl der nicht korrigierbaren Offline-Fehler): Ein kritischer Wert.Temperature_Celsius
: Hohe Temperaturen können auf Probleme hindeuten.Power_On_Hours
: Zeigt die Betriebsstunden an.
- Schauen Sie sich die Spalten „VALUE”, „WORST” und „THRESHOLD” an. Solange „VALUE” über „THRESHOLD” liegt, ist alles in Ordnung. Unterschreitet „VALUE” den „THRESHOLD”, ist das ein Zeichen für ein Problem. Die Spalte „RAW_VALUE” zeigt oft die tatsächliche Anzahl der Fehler.
- Einige Platten unterstützen auch Selbsttests. Sie können einen kurzen Test starten mit:
smartctl -t short /dev/sda
Und das Ergebnis später abfragen mit:
smartctl -l selftest /dev/sda
Für einen längeren, gründlicheren Test nutzen Sie
-t long
.
Einige Reallocated_Sector_Ct oder Current_Pending_Sector_Ct, die nicht weiter steigen, können tolerierbar sein (oft haben Festplatten bei der Produktion einige „schlechte” Sektoren, die sofort neu zugewiesen werden). Ein *kontinuierlicher Anstieg* dieser Werte ist jedoch ein klares Warnsignal!
Schritt 5: Bad Blocks suchen mit badblocks
Das Tool badblocks
ist ein weiteres leistungsstarkes Werkzeug, um die Oberfläche Ihrer Festplatte Sektor für Sektor nach nicht lesbaren oder fehlerhaften Bereichen abzusuchen.
WICHTIGER HINWEIS: Es gibt verschiedene Modi für badblocks
. Der schreibende Testmodus ist zerstörend und löscht alle Daten auf der Festplatte! Wir werden hier nur den nicht-zerstörenden, schreibgeschützten Modus verwenden.
- Öffnen Sie erneut das Terminal.
- Um Ihre gesamte Festplatte im schreibgeschützten Modus nach Bad Blocks zu durchsuchen, geben Sie ein:
badblocks -v -s /dev/sda
-v
steht für „verbose” (ausführlich) und zeigt den Fortschritt an.-s
steht für „show progress” (Fortschritt anzeigen in Prozent).- Ersetzen Sie `/dev/sda` durch den Namen Ihrer Festplatte.
- Dieser Vorgang kann je nach Größe und Geschwindigkeit Ihrer Festplatte Stunden dauern! Planen Sie ausreichend Zeit ein.
- Wenn
badblocks
Sektoren findet, die nicht korrekt gelesen werden können, listet es deren Nummer auf. Dies sind die „Bad Blocks”. Eine leere Ausgabe am Ende des Tests ist ein gutes Zeichen – es wurden keine Bad Blocks gefunden. - Sollten Bad Blocks gefunden werden, ist dies ein ernstes Warnsignal. Ein oder zwei einzelne Bad Blocks sind vielleicht noch kein unmittelbares Todesurteil, aber eine größere Anzahl oder ein Anstieg über die Zeit hinweg deutet auf einen drohenden Ausfall hin.
Wenn Sie Bad Blocks finden, können Sie versuchen, diese in das Dateisystem zu integrieren, damit sie nicht mehr verwendet werden (z.B. mit fsck -c /dev/sdaX
für eine bestimmte Partition, wobei sdaX
die Partitionsnummer ist). Dies ist jedoch nur eine temporäre Lösung und kein Ersatz für den Austausch einer sterbenden Festplatte.
Was tun, wenn Probleme gefunden werden?
Wenn die SMART-Werte auf Probleme hindeuten oder badblocks
tatsächlich Fehler findet, ist dies der Moment, in dem Sie handeln müssen. Ignorieren Sie diese Warnsignale nicht!
- Sichern Sie sofort Ihre Daten: Dies ist die allererste und wichtigste Maßnahme. Kopieren Sie alle wichtigen Dateien auf eine externe Festplatte, einen Cloud-Speicher oder ein anderes sicheres Medium.
- Erwägen Sie einen Austausch: Eine Festplatte mit vielen Bad Blocks oder kritischen SMART-Werten ist ein Zeitbombe. Es ist ratsam, sie so schnell wie möglich durch ein neues Laufwerk zu ersetzen.
- Professionelle Datenrettung: Wenn der Datenverlust bereits eingetreten ist und die Festplatte nicht mehr ansprechbar ist, sollten Sie über professionelle Datenrettungsdienste nachdenken. Beachten Sie, dass dies teuer sein kann. Versuchen Sie keine „Heimwerker”-Rettungsversuche, die den Zustand der Platte verschlimmern könnten.
- Regelmäßige Backups: Dies sollte eigentlich selbstverständlich sein, aber Festplattenprobleme sind eine schmerzhafte Erinnerung daran, wie wichtig regelmäßige Backups sind. Richten Sie eine automatische Backup-Lösung ein.
Tipps für die regelmäßige Systemwartung
Ein einmaliger Festplatten-Test ist gut, aber regelmäßige Überprüfungen sind besser. Planen Sie mindestens einmal im halben Jahr einen solchen Check ein. Darüber hinaus können Sie:
- Die Temperatur Ihrer Festplatte überwachen (
smartctl
zeigt diese an). - Sicherstellen, dass Ihr PC gut belüftet ist, um Überhitzung zu vermeiden.
- Unerwartete Abstürze oder ungewöhnliche Geräusche aus dem Gehäuse ernst nehmen.
- Immer eine aktuelle Backup-Strategie haben.
Fazit: Mit Puppy Linux sicher durch den digitalen Alltag
Die Gesundheit Ihrer Festplatte ist entscheidend für die Stabilität und Sicherheit Ihres gesamten Computersystems. Mit Puppy Linux haben Sie ein mächtiges, kostenloses und benutzerfreundliches Werkzeug an der Hand, um diese vitalen Komponenten proaktiv zu überwachen und drohende Probleme zu erkennen. Sie müssen kein IT-Experte sein, um diese Tests durchzuführen – mit diesem Leitfaden können Sie als jedermann die Kontrolle über die Langlebigkeit und Zuverlässigkeit Ihrer Hardware übernehmen.
Nehmen Sie sich die Zeit für diesen Festplatten-Gesundheitscheck. Es ist eine kleine Investition an Zeit, die Ihnen im schlimmsten Fall viel Ärger, Frustration und den Verlust unersetzlicher Daten ersparen kann. Mit Puppy Linux halten Sie Ihr System im Blick und sorgen für einen reibungslosen digitalen Alltag. Ihre Daten werden es Ihnen danken!